Florida's Congressional District 4 Republican primary is over and Florida State Senator Aaron Bean is set to battle the Democratic nominee in November.

Sen. Bean, who has been endorsed by Sen. Marco Rubio, defeated his opponents Erick Aguilar and Jon Chuba. Rubio has described Bean as "a principled conservative leader and business owner who knows what Florida families need and will stand up for our values in Washington."

And Bean is certainly one not to back down. Late July, during the Sunshine Summit debate for District 4, Bean issued a no-holds-barred verbal beatdown against Aguilar. Aguilar has been accused of falsely claiming to be Donald Trump or Gov. Ron DeSantis to acquire campaign funds, which caused Bean to call him a "crook" and "a wolf in Aguilar clothing."

Other prominent endorsements came from Duval, Nassau, and Clay Counties, especially from the sheriffs of the latter two counties.

Bean is all but assured to be the next member of Congress in the newly-created Republican-leaning district.
